Mandy, the Cat of the Day
Name: Mandy
Age: Deceased, Ten years old
Gender: Female
Kind: American Short-hair
Home: Stillwater, Oklahoma, USA
 
   Mandy came to live with us when she was just a year old. She was a barn cat at a farm, where we got her. We also got her sister, who had brain damage and was killed by a car soon after we got her. She was a very loving and playful cat even from when we first got her. She enjoyed chasing rubber bands around the house, killing miscellaneous creatures such as squirrels, rabbits, rats, lizards, and butterflies. Even when she was old, she still acted like a kitten. She was constantly hungry for more food, and was overweight at one point before she went on a diet. She was a very motherly cat. She washed the faces of all of the people in the household.

    One Friday in November, she started acting lethargic and wouldn't eat or drink. At first, we thought it was her mouth that was sore. She slept most of the day Saturday and Sunday. Our other cat, Sandy, would sit by her and give her comfort while she was sleeping. On Monday, November 24, the vet determined that she had a tumor near her liver. When she did surgery on her, the tumor was discovered to be wrapped around her liver, pancreas, and other internal organs. She was put to sleep soon afterwards. Mandy was a very special cat to all of us and was very much loved during her life.
